QUEEN ELIZABETH II
It is with the deepest sorrow that I have learnt of the death of President Lech Kaczynski and First Lady Madame Kaczynska.
I recall President Kaczynski's long and distinguished public service and his role in the Solidarity movement. The deaths of many other of Poland's leading figures, including former president in exile Kaczorowski, only serve to deepen this tragedy.
I send my deepest sympathy to you and to the whole Polish nation.

Prime Minister Gordon Brown: 'President Kaczynski was one of the defining actors in Poland's modern political history. From his role in the Solidarity movement to his long and distinguished career in public service.He will mourned across the world and remembered as a passionate patriot and democrat.'
